Understanding the B1 Visa: A Comprehensive Guide for Travelers
The B1 visa is a non-immigrant visa that permits foreign nationals to enter the United States for service purposes. Whether you are planning a service conference, participating in a conference, or engaging in other expert activities, the B1 visa is an important file that facilitates your travel. This short article provides a comprehensive summary of the B1 visa, including its requirements, application procedure, and regularly asked questions.
What is the B1 Visa?
The B1 visa is a temporary visa designed for people who need to travel to the United States for business-related activities. These activities can include, but are not restricted to:
Attending organization conferences or conferencesNegotiating contractsConsulting with organization partnersTaking part in short-term trainingSettling estates
It is very important to keep in mind that the B1 visa is not intended for employment or extended stays. If you prepare to work in the U.S., you will require a various kind of visa, such as an H-1B visa for specialized employment.

The period of stay for a B1 visa is normally identified by the consular officer at the time of the visa interview. Usually, B1 visa holders are granted a stay of approximately 6 months, which can be extended in particular cases. However, the actual length of stay will be suggested on the I-94 Arrival/Departure Record, which is offered upon entry to the U.S.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Can I request a B1 visa if I am already in the U.S. on a different visa?
No, you can not make an application for a B1 visa while in the U.S. on a different visa. You should go back to your home nation and apply through the routine procedure at a U.S. Embassy or Consulate.
2. Can I work in the U.S. with a B1 visa?
No, the B1 visa does not license employment in the U.S. If you prepare to work, you will require to use for a work visa, such as an H-1B visa.
3. Can I bring my household with me on a B1 visa?
No, the B1 visa is for service functions only. If your family members wish to accompany you, they will need to look for a B2 visa, which is for tourism and check outs.
4. What occurs if I overstay my B1 visa?
Overstaying your B1 visa can have severe consequences, including being disallowed from returning to the U.S. and being disqualified for future visas. It is vital to leave the U.S. by the date defined on your I-94.
